    This is a continuation of this thread. My idea was to build and enclosure for my Chinese 3020 cnc machine, I purchased from Ebay. The top part of the enclosure will house all of the electronics and PC and simply sit over the actual cnc machine. The framework will be made from aluminium profile with perspex side panels and aluminium panels for the top box and back. I have an old 17" touch screen LCD monitor laying about, which will sit on top of the enclosure. For the time being I am going to reuse most of the control electronics, but I have built an opto-isolated addon board, to allow me to connect limit/home switches and a probe, as well as control the spindle from within Mach3. I also plan to have a custom HID controller to allow me to have basic control from the front panel. Lastly I will add some form of led lighting to light up the working area.


    The Frame

    I won’t go into too much detail about building the frame as it’s pretty easy, I'll just give a quick overview.

    First off I made a sketchup model which helped me visualize things and calculate sizes.

    After pricing everything up I decided to go with the cheapest 4 slot 30mm aluminium profile, as this was my first time of working with aluminium profile, I wasn't sure how easy it would be. To start with I drilled the 8mm clearance holes for the torx tool, this was bigger than the recommend size but it would give me a little extra room to move things to square them up if needed.

    Although I bought the self-tapping screws, I ended up tapping them anyway and once everything was drilled and tapped, it was simply a case of bolting it all together. That's when I realized my first mistake. In my haste, I had already ordered the Perspex based off the size from the sketchup model. While this was, in a way correct, I had forgotten to allow for the 3.7mm thick end caps, which meant I was 6.4mm out in the height of the panels. I was hoping I would get away with them, but when they arrived I tested them and they were no good. Having learnt from that mistake I checked, checked gain and then checked once more the sizes for the top panels. I managed to find a local company to cut them from 3mm thick aluminium. The cover and reduction profile said it was for panels 4mm to 6mm but in reality a 3mm panel is a nice tight fit, and apart from the cost, thicker aluminium obviously becomes heavier and harder to work with. It would probably have cause problems for things like the front panel switches and buttons too.

    Lastly I got some of the black plastic cover to fill in the slots, and some uniblocks to mount the top panels. Here's some pics of the enclosure assembled.

    You may notice that I went for a single support for the bottom of the electronics enclosure, as apposed to the 2 in the sketchup model. The 3mm aluminium panel was stiffer than I though it would be and a single support is plenty. As you can see I have ended up with a nice size area, which is plenty big enough to house the electronics and PC, 440mm x 500mm x 100mm.
